Queens, NY (August 14, 2025) – A collision involving at least two vehicles left multiple individuals injured on Wednesday afternoon in the Elmhurst neighborhood of Queens. The crash occurred at the intersection of 45th Ave and Broadway, a busy corridor known for its dense pedestrian and vehicle traffic.
Those injured in the crash were attended to by paramedics shortly after the incident occurred. Eyewitnesses stated that medics worked quickly to assist victims at the scene, with at least one person transported to a nearby hospital for further treatment. The severity of the injuries has not been made public.
The intersection was temporarily blocked while NYPD officers and fire crews worked to secure the area and redirect traffic. Damaged vehicles were seen partially obstructing lanes, adding to congestion during the afternoon hours. An investigation is currently underway to determine the factors leading to the collision, including whether speeding or failure to yield may have played a role.

Intersection Crashes in Queens
The incident at 45th Ave and Broadway highlights a growing concern across Queens: the dangers of collisions in high-volume intersection zones. Elmhurst, a vibrant and heavily trafficked part of the borough, sees frequent crashes where vehicle, pedestrian, and bicycle traffic intersect within limited street space.
Intersections like this one pose increased risks due to obstructed sightlines, turning vehicles, and timing issues with traffic signals. These factors, combined with driver inattention or rushed maneuvers, often result in injury-causing crashes, particularly during busy midday and evening hours.
According to NYC DOT statistics, intersection-related collisions are among the leading causes of injury accidents in Queens. While infrastructure improvements such as curb extensions and pedestrian countdown timers have made progress, many intersections still experience a high volume of incidents due to driver behavior and urban density.
